Asheboro High School
vs.
Eastern Randolph High School

A side-by-side view of publicly reported data for these two schools.

Asheboro High School
Eastern Randolph High School
  • Asheboro High School reported a higher in-school suspensions than Eastern Randolph High School (264 vs. 51).
  • Asheboro High School reported a higher graduating cohort than Eastern Randolph High School (354 vs. 201).
  • Asheboro High School reported a higher chronically absent students than Eastern Randolph High School (417 vs. 275).
  • Graduation rates are within 0 percentage points of each other.
